(二)

There was a gardener who looked after his garden with great care. To water his flowers, he used two buckers. One was a shiny and new bucket. The other was a very old and dilapidated one, which had been many years of service, but was now past its best.

Every morning, the gardener would fill up the two buckets. Then he would carry them along the path, one on each side, to the flowerbeds. The new bucket was spilled (溢出). The old bucket felt very ashamed because of its holes: before it reached the flowerbeds, much water had leaked along the path.

Sometimes the new bucket would say, “See how capable I am! How good it is that the gardener has me to water the flowers every day! I don't know why he still bothers with you. What a waste of space you are!”

And all that the old bucket could say was, “I know I’m not very useful, but I can only do my best. I’m happy that the gardener still finds a little bit of use in me, at least.”

One day, the gardener heard that kind or conversation. After watering the flowers as usual, he said, “You both have done your work very well. Now I am going to carry you back. I want you to look carefully along the path.”

Then the two buckets did so. All along the path, they noticed, on the side where the new bucket was carried, there was just bare (光秃秃的) earth; On the other side where the old bucket was carried, there was a joyous row of wild flowers, leading all the way to the garden.

1. What does the underlined word “dilapidated” probably mean?

A. Dirty B. Dark C. Worn-out D. Plain-looking.

2. What was the old bucket ashamed of?

A. His past. B. His aging.

C. His manner. D. His leaking.

3. The new bucket made conversations with the old one mainly to _____.

A. laugh at the old one

B. take pity on the old one

C. show off its beautiful looks

D. praise the gardener’s kindness

4. Why was the old bucket still kept by the gardener?

A. Because it was used to keep a balance

B. Because it stayed in its best condition

C. Because it was taken as a treasure

D. Because it had its own function

【语篇解读】

本文是一篇社会文化类的记叙文。文章讲述了有一个园丁,他有两个水桶,一个新水桶闪闪发亮,还有一个水桶,破旧不堪。所以每天园丁带它去浇水的途中都会洒掉很多的水,而新水桶则正好相反,浇水的途中,新水桶很少漏水,所以新水桶就自以为是自己很能干,就故意奚落旧水桶,认为旧水桶不如它。当园丁听到它们的对话以后,就让它们回头看看它们走过的路,结果发现,旧水桶走过的路鲜花盛开,美丽极了,而新水桶走过的路则是荒凉不堪,这篇文章就教育我们每个人都有长处,要能看到别人的长处,从而取长补短。

1. C 【解析】本题属于词义猜测题中的根据上下文猜测词义题。考查对原文内容理解基础上能够根据上下文猜测词义题,属于较易难度的题。根据原文内容,有一个园丁,他有两个水桶,一个新水桶闪闪发亮,还有一个水桶,破旧不堪。根据文章内容“dilapidated”和“old”是近义词,意识是破旧的。所以答案为C。

2. D 【解析】本题属于细节理解题中的事实细节题。考查对文章细节的寻找和理解,属于较易难度的题。根据原文内容,可以定位题目出自于原文第二段的倒数第二句话:The old bucket felt very ashamed because of its holes.由此可知,旧水桶因为自己浑身是洞,破旧不堪而觉的很丢人。所以答案为D。

3. A 【解析】本题属于推理判断题中的深层推理题。考查对文章内容理解的基础上进行推理判断,属于较易难度的题。根据原文内容,旧水桶浑身是洞,破旧不堪,所以每天园丁带它去浇水的途中都会洒掉很多的水,而新水桶则正好相反,浇水的途中,新水桶很少漏水,所以新水桶就自以为是自己很能干,就故意奚落旧水桶。由此可知,新水桶是为了嘲笑旧水桶才有了文中的对话。所以答案为A。

4. D 【解析】本题属于推理判断题中的深层推理题。考查对文章内容理解的基础上能做出一定的推理判断,属于较易难度的题。根据原文内容,当园丁听到它们的对话以后,就让它们回头看看它们走过的路,结果发现,旧水桶走过的路鲜花盛开,美丽极了,而新水桶走过的路则是荒凉不堪,由此可知,它们各自有各自的优点,所以园丁依然保留的旧水桶。答案为D。
